Sanofi Global Hub (SGH) is an internal Sanofi resource organization based in India and is setup to centralize processes and activities to support Specialty Care, Vaccines, General Medicines, CHC, CMO, and R&D, Data & Digital functions. SGH strives to be a strategic and functional partner for tactical deliveries to Medical, HEVA, and Commercial organizations in Sanofi, Globally.
Mission statements
Create HEVA (Health Economics and Value Assessment) Communications deliverables (including manuscripts, posters, abstracts, slide decks) aligned with HEVA strategy and global HEVA communication plan across relevant business units and product teams. Contribute in execution of HEVA communications plans with relevant Medical Communications plans to ensure evidence needs for healthcare decision makers are consistently identified and prioritized in communication plans, supporting integrated clinical and health economic evidence in support of the value of products
Manage core HEVA communication processes, templates, and products across the portfolio in accordance to the scientific and value messages aligned with Core Value Dossier, the US AMCP dossier, and HEVA contributions as appropriate to other submissions
Ensure Core Value Decks for key products are established and maintained, making available a regularly updated synthesis of critical HEVA evidence on the value of products
Maintain accountability for adherence to the publication SOP and other compliance expectations relevant to HEVA communication processes
Seek opportunities to innovate HEVA value communications to increase the relevance and impact of HEVA evidence and inform optimal access and reimbursement decisions
Creates complex and specialized content without supervision
Develops and maintains TA expertise
Develops and Reviews content created by senior and junior scientific writers
Coaches senior and junior scientific writers
Manage end to end process through Datavision & Matrix

Advanced degree in life sciences/ pharmacy/ similar discipline or medical degree
Excellent English language knowledge
Relevant training/ experience in health economics, public health, epidemiology, or other relevant health-related scientific discipline
Requirements of the job
8 years of experience in content creation for the pharmaceuticals / healthcare industry, or academia
Knowledge of Good Publication Practice (GPP)
